MECHMAN Posted December 9, 2011 Report Share Posted December 9, 2011 I have a 220a unit available for your car. It's a large case conversion, comes with adjustable voltage and will put out 220a @ 1800rpm, 135a @ 800rpm. This unit has far superior cooling and low-speed output to other smaller designs and is what we have used for Honda applications for many years. Email [email protected] for pricing.
